Transfer Admission
4 TABLESList any other application requirements specific to transfer applicants:Admission decisions for transfer applicants with less than 36 quarter credits (23 semester) will be based on both freshmen and transfer requirements. For applicants who have completed 36 or more quarter credits (or 24 or more semester credits) by the time of expected enrollment at the UO, admission will be based only on the transfer admission requirements. Transfer applicants must be eligible to return to most recent institution and have: one college‐level composition and one college‐level math course with grades of C‐ or better, P (pass), or S (satisfactory); earned a 2.25 GPA if Oregon resident and 2.50 if non‐resident; and demonstrate language proficiency.
